Kusa-senrigahama

Kusa-senrigahama is a crater in , and has an elevation of 1,126 metres. Kusa-senrigahama is situated nearby to the locality , as well as near .

The is a geology museum located Kusasenri, of the city of , . It is near , the largest active volcano in . Visitors can view a live video feed from inside Nakadake crater.
